Čistá Čtvrť ("pure district"), also called Čistá District,[1] Cisty,[2] and Prague West,[3] is one of the district in the section of Prague north of the railroad. The district consists of Hlavní ("main") street, which includes a section that passes under the Pedestrian Bridge and runs from Monument Station to the Vltava River, the entire area west of this section of Hlavní, and a small area to the east of Monument Station called Růžičkovo Náměstí.
Characteristics[]
Compared to Překážka, Čistá Čtvrť is in relatively good condition and houses the business hub of the city.[4] Čistá ("pure") appears to convey the meaning of "non-augmented." Consistent with this meaning, park benches in this district carry the sign "naturals only."

Notes[]
- Čistá Čtvrť is associated with the name "modern district," which appears in developer commentary[5] and concept art.[6] This name also appears in in-game text, although only very rarely.[7] The name "modern district" might have been the name for the district during the game's development.
